Output de8fc426fae01b226d42eeb6c643d18a71aa09652f408874b0bdbed6bb685167:5

value
42000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f6c3f51a5488e43c39c994b90a17f6a5d653157 OP_EQUAL
address
3BrAbzbrtZLWRJEdqvHQuVYsbTjn3yKFRy
transaction
de8fc426fae01b226d42eeb6c643d18a71aa09652f408874b0bdbed6bb685167
confirmations
27003
spent
true